On March 15th, Sidon merchants closed their shops due to rising prices and deteriorating economic and living conditions.
The Lebanese National Media Agency reported that the shops in the Sidon commercial market witnessed a complete closure because of the high prices.
The Baalbek markets witnessed a decline in the trade movement and some shop owners closed to avoid further losses resulting from the rocketing increasing prices.
The Head of the Sidon Merchants Association Ali Al-Sharif sai that the announcement by some commercial establishments in the Sidon commercial market to temporarily close until the exchange rate stabilized.
Since the year 2019, Lebanon has witnessed protest movements against the deterioration of living and economic conditions, accompanied in many cases by road blocks and paralysis of transport between regions.
